Abstract
A radio communications network for transmitting data from a plurality of remote stations to a central station is provided. This system is particularly proposed for automatic meter reading systems in which the remote stations are located at utility meters. The system includes an array of receiving stations arranged relative to the remote stations so that the messages from each remote station can be received by at least two and preferably four of the receiving stations providing a high level of duplication of messages. The remote stations transmit utility usage information obtained from a previous time period at a random time subsequent to the time period so that message collisions can occur. High level of duplication provided by the increased number of receiving stations reduces the message loss. A quiet period during which the remote stations are prevented from transmitting can be used for communication between the receiving stations and the central station.

- 1. A radio communication network for communicating information comprising a plurality of remote data generating stations, each of the remote stations having means for generating data for transmission, control means for modulating the data for transmission on a radio frequency carrier and arranged to form said data into a packet of data and to transmit said data at a specific time which is substantially randomly selected within a predetermined time period, and an antenna for transmitting multi-directionally the carrier, the radio frequency carrier being the same for each of said remote stations, a central station for receiving and storing the data, and a plurality of receiving stations each including means for receiving the data and means for subsequently retransmitting the data to the central station, the receiving stations being arranged in an array relative to the remote stations such that each receiving station can receive data from a plurality of said remote stations and such that the data transmitted by substantially each one of said remote stations can be received by at least a respective two of said receiving stations to generate, in the absence of collisions between the transmission of separate ones of said remote station, duplicate packets of the data at least one of which is redundant, the central station including means for receiving the data from each of said receiving stations, that being provided means for identifying and collating the data from each of said remote stations arranged such that only one of the duplicate packets is collated.

16. Apparatus for detecting usage of a utility and for transmitting data relating to the usage comprising a support structure for mounting at a location of use of the utility, means on the support structure or detecting use of the utility, means for calculating and storing a value of accumulated usage during a predetermined time period, control means for modulating the value for transmission an a radio frequency carrier and arranged to form said value into a packet of data and to transmit said data at a specific time subsequent to said predetermined time period which is substantially randomly selected and an antenna mounted on said support structure for transmitting multi-directionally the carrier.
